Don't miss your opportunity to own this historic home. Originally built by Mason's first doctor, Dr. Grandstaff. circa 1885.The dogtrot design home has two bedrooms, one bath and two fireplaces, is approximately 1200 sf. and has a cellar. There is also a one room stone building, most likely formally used as a smokehouse. There is parking in front of the house and plenty of room for parking or expansion in the rear under the shade of two beautiful and huge oak trees. The residence has great potential to be transformed into a winery or wine tasting room, complete with wine cellar, or a incredible bed and breakfast. Located within walking distance of our historic town square.
